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59689653 2719516 660004064 281 791232782
14118832459 4942594406
14118832459 4942594406
0839 3605 060 11428346917
All about undefined
Interested in learning more?
14118832459 4942594406
0839 3605 060 11428346917
See more
10899092340 94342912409
8759919 756 85039
See more
254936124 82669750
5070 7600 05597626
See more